1 August – The Month of the Immaculate Heart of Mary

August – The Month of the
Immaculate Heart of Mary

The Church never disassociates the Mother from her Divine Son, in the festivals which she celebrates in His honour. If she celebrates the Mysteries of the Saviour, from His Incarnation to His Ascension, she celebrates, likewise, all the Mysteries of Mary, from her Conceptions to her Assumption. The Feast of the Sacred Heart of Mary (Immaculate Heart of Mary) is, therefore but the natural consequence of the Feast of the Sacred Heart of Jesus.

It is customary with many pious persons, to dedicate the Five First Saturdays of the month to the particular honour of the Immaculate Heart of Mary, as the Nine First Friday are devoted to the Sacred Heart of Jesus.

The Blessed Virgin, the Mother of Our Lord and Saviour Jesus Christ and our Mother Mary, is honoured in the first Month of the year, together with her Divine Son and Redeemer and her husband, St Joseph – January being the Month of the Holy Family.

Then, in May, we run to our Holy Mother everyday and in October we honour her again in our daily recitation of the Holy Rosary, with September being dedicated to the Seven Sorrows of Mary together with the Holy Cross. In December, we remember the Immaculate Conception and the most appropriate devotion to the Divine Infancy of Our Lord.

That then leaves August – the Month of her Most Immaculate Heart which gives the Virgin Mary a total of 6 months of dedication.

In 1944, Pope Pius XII set the Feast of the Immaculate Heart of Mary to be celebrated on 22 August as the Octave of the Feast of the Assumption of the Blessed Virgin on 15 August. Two years earlier, on the 25th Anniversary of the Fatima apparitions, Pope Pius XII, Consecrated the Catholic family and whole human race, to the Immaculate Heart of Mary.

August also celebrates the Marian Feast of Our Lady of the Snows (St Mary Major on 5 August, Our Lady Refuge of Sinners on 13 August, Our Lady of Knock on 21 August, Our Lady of Czestochowa and Our Lady Health of the Sick on 26 August.
